Lion dances ring in the Year of the Rooster




MOORESVILLE – It’s a common misconception that the large animal costumes people don during some Chinese celebrations represent dragons.That’s not so, according to Sifu Rick Panico of Hung Gar Kung Fu Academy in Mooresville.“It’s a lion, the king of the jungle,” Panico said.Panico and his students will demonstrate the traditional Lion Dance during upcoming Chinese New Year celebrations.
